About The City

Located 25 miles north of Seattle and nestled between Port Gardner Bay and the Snohomish River, Everett is the largest city in Snohomish County. At a population of more than 110,000, Everett is a small, big city in the heart of the Pacific Northwest. Our community is experienced extensive development on our waterfront and historic downtown with a vibrant arts culture, music scene, innovated dining, breweries, and much more. Pick your choice of recreation activity in the mountains or water and we have it. We are home to Everett Silvertips Hockey Club and the AquaSox minor-league baseball team.

About The Department

Everett Transit is a dynamic group of people providing transportation to an exciting and growing community. Paratransit is public transportation, with a twist! Paratransit services provide a transportation option for those individuals who are unable to use the fixed-route bus system serving their location. It is a flexible, shared ride service designed to accommodate the specific needs of their pre-qualified riders. Operators are compassionate, safety driven professionals who want to make a positive difference in other people's lives.

About The Jobâ

The work in this class involves initial training and the independent, safe, and efficient operation of the City's passenger buses on regular or special routes, including collecting fares and providing information to passengers. Â Bus Operators are the public-contact representatives for the City's transit system. As such, they exercise a high degree of caution and courtesy in the transportation of passengers. Â

BUS OPERATOR SALARY RANGE

  • $28.15 / hour during training, not to exceed 30 days
  • Upon successful completion of training (5-step salary range)
  • Through 6 months: Â Â $30.07
  • 7-12 months: Â Â Â Â Â Â Â $32.14
  • 13-24 months: Â Â Â Â Â Â $34.21
  • 25-36 months: Â Â Â Â Â Â $36.29
  • 37 months: Â Â Â Â Â Â Â Â $38.44
  • Longevity Pay, up to $1.09 / hour additional

EXAMINATION STEPS

  • Responses to the supplemental questionnaire will be individually reviewed and evaluation (weighted 30%)Â
  • Top scoring applicants will be called to an oral panel evaluation (weighted 70%), tentatively scheduled mid-March.
  • The ranked Civil Service eligibility register for this position is subject to continuous modification as a result of the open/continuous nature of the process; however, scores earned as a result of this screening process are valid for twelve (12) months after certification by the Civil Service Commission.

IMPORTANT NOTES

  • A passing grade of 70.00 or higher is required on all parts of the screening process for placement on the ranked Civil Service eligible register.
  • The examination process is designed to sample and measure the requisite knowledge, skills, and abilities.
  • VPP language change 2024: Applicants claiming veterans' preference points in accordance with RCW 41.04.010 as amended and meeting eligibility criteria must submit form DD214, or its equivalent or successor discharge paperwork, that characterizes his or her service as qualifying discharge as defined in RCW 73.04.005.
  • Any position requiring a CDL or the performance of a safety-sensitive function will be subject to the City of Everett's random Drug and Alcohol Policy per Department of Transportation regulations.
  • Successful completion of a City-paid medical evaluation is a condition of employment.Â
  • Operators may be required to work the Transit Extra Board, which in addition to regular shifts, may include multiple shift work for up to 12 hours within a 14-hour period, working Saturdays, Sundays, and the majority of holidays and working special assignments for which hours of work may exceed a normal shift.Â
  • New hires begin employment at the first step of the salary range.Â
  • This job classification is represented by Amalgamated Transit Union (ATU), Division Number 883.
